Transaction 01d578abcaf954e479759d2f881d6aa40cc1bde1ae6408265e8175c56e4f8845
1 Input
1 Outputs
- 01d578abcaf954e479759d2f881d6aa40cc1bde1ae6408265e8175c56e4f8845:0
value 63940831
address 1M7oB3ihtLY9LubNokcGMEkNFbDXdWcbmr